Overview
The Mini Series Thermal Module is a compact uncooled LWIR (Long-Wave Infrared) imaging core designed for OEM integration in UAVs, security cameras, ve el cihazları. Featuring advanced vanadium oxide detectors and multiple resolutions (640×512, 384×288, and 256×192), it provides stable performance, ultra-low power consumption, and high image quality in all weather conditions.

UAV and Drone Thermal Imaging
Lightweight and low power, perfect for aerial inspection and search missions. -
Security and Surveillance
Detects human and vehicle targets in total darkness or foggy conditions. -
Firefighting and Rescue
Helps locate hotspots, survivors, and fire sources through smoke. -
Endüstriyel Muayene
Detects overheating components, insulation failures, or mechanical faults. -
Outdoor Observation and Hunting
Provides clear thermal vision in complete darkness.

Q1: What interfaces does this thermal imaging camera support?
A1: The thermal imaging camera is available with multiple video and communication interfaces, making it easy to integrate into UAVs, robotik, endüstriyel ekipman, güvenlik sistemleri, ve gömülü platformlar.
Standard Video Interfaces: USB 2.0 / CVBS Analog Video Output / MIPI CSI Interface / BT.656 Digital Video Interface
Communication Interfaces: UART Serial Port / USB Virtual Serial Port
Power Supply: Giriş Gerilimi: DC 3.8V ~ 5.5V
The interface can be selected according to your application requirements. Örneğin:
- USB 2.0 for Windows, Linux, and Android systems
- MIPI CSI for embedded AI platforms such as Raspberry Pi, Jetson, and custom SBCs
- BT.656 for industrial video processing systems
- CVBS for analog video transmitters and legacy monitoring equipment
- UART for temperature data transmission, camera control, ve sistem entegrasyonu
